Lokky - Хакеры сновидений: Архив 1-6

Тут можно читать онлайн Lokky - Хакеры сновидений: Архив 1-6 - бесплатно полную версию книги (целиком) без сокращений. Жанр: other. Здесь Вы можете читать полную версию (весь текст) онлайн без регистрации и SMS на сайте лучшей интернет библиотеки ЛибКинг или прочесть краткое содержание (суть), предисловие и аннотацию. Так же сможете купить и скачать торрент в электронном формате fb2, найти и слушать аудиокнигу на русском языке или узнать сколько частей в серии и всего страниц в публикации. Читателям доступно смотреть обложку, картинки, описание и отзывы (комментарии) о произведении.
  • Название:
    Хакеры сновидений: Архив 1-6
  • Автор:
  • Жанр:
  • Издательство:
    неизвестно
  • Год:
    неизвестен
  • ISBN:
    нет данных
  • Рейтинг:
    4.13/5. Голосов: 81
  • Избранное:
    Добавить в избранное
  • Отзывы:
  • Ваша оценка:
    • 80
    • 1
    • 2
    • 3
    • 4
    • 5

Lokky - Хакеры сновидений: Архив 1-6 краткое содержание

Хакеры сновидений: Архив 1-6 - описание и краткое содержание, автор Lokky, читайте бесплатно онлайн на сайте электронной библиотеки LibKing.Ru

     Давным-давно, один парнишка по имени Kor, начал собирать и редактировать материалы по различным изысканиям хакеров сновидений. Потом он куда-то пропал, но нашлись другие, кто подхватил эстафету начатую им. Все это вылилось в данный архив, который продолжает пополнятся каждый день.

Хакеры сновидений: Архив 1-6 - читать онлайн бесплатно полную версию (весь текст целиком)

Хакеры сновидений: Архив 1-6 - читать книгу онлайн бесплатно, автор Lokky
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

nexus (#41, 2005-06-03, 18:17:42 )

rezuq,

Насколько я понял твою аналогию с заводом, суперскалярность -- это когда имеется скажем два станка, один из которых выполняет токарные работы, а другой станок -- напыление. При этом прослеживается необратимая последовательность: запрет на обработку детали токарем после напыления. Если оба будут работать, то выход у токаря должен быть не менее чем потребность напыления, иначе второй станок встанет. Ежели первый опережает, то детали выносятся в склад -- “буфер обмена“. При этом, при суперскалярности специализация станков постоянна. Я правильно уловил?

При конвеерности специализация станков строго не фиксированна и “прораб“ (он же планировщик) в нужный момент переназначает специализацию у станков. Скажем если количество на выходе у токаря уменьшилось в сравнении с потребностью напыления, то прораб назначает второй станок токарным и они оба токарят. При выходе на проектные мощности, специализация нормализуется. Я прав или нет? если я прав, тогда вопрос: прораб -- это и есть предсказатель?

>Правильно ли я понял, что цель формулы, в вычислении какие состояния будут наиболее частые?

А для чего тогда нужны будут общие уравнения?

>

Полученные пока формулы вычисляют в общем виде, усредняя процесс по всему времени, тогда как прямая зависимость от времени позволит вычислять вероятность того или иного состояния в заданный момент времени относительно некого начального.

>Просьба не о таком примере была - в абстрактных терминах математики это и так ясно, мне хотелось бы видеть пример из реальной жизни, т.е. применение этой математической модели на _практике_ к каким-нибудь событиям...

>

Рассмотрим скажем в качестве параметра явление “осознанности“ во снах, то есть a = “осознанность“. Тогда Ф[0] -- это обычный сон, а Ф[1] -- сновидение. При этом, “I+“ -- есть количество сновидений за какой-то промежуток времени в среднем, а вот “I-“ количество обычных снов за какой-то промежуток времени в среднем. Отседово: t [0] -- среднее время (в процентах %) пребывания человека в обычных снах; t [1] -- среднее время пребывания чеовека в сновидениях. Это один параметр. Учти ещё скажем такой параметр как “наличие спрайтов“, то получим уже четыре состояния и иное распределение среди снов.

rezuq (#42, 2005-06-03, 23:01:31 )

nexus, ну аналогия с заводом не совсем полная, главное сходство именно в конвеере, и,соответсвенно, разбиении операций на более мелкие

если в кустарной мастерской мастер c помошниками полностью собирает изделие, то на конвеере есть поток

например на современном заводе: едут по конвееру пустые бутылки, в одном месте в бутылку наливается напиток, в другом закручиваются крышки, в третьем наклеиваются этикетки, в конце группы бутылок запечатываются в упаковки, когда бутылка уже на втором этапе, на первый поступает следующая итд

так и в суперскалярных процессорах (в отличии от более примитивных), есть конвеер, к примеру операция может выполниться за пять тактов процессора, тогда она разбивается на 5 более элементарных и поступает на конвеер, допустим 3ступени у конвеера, тогда за один такт операция выполняется на первой ступени, за второй такт на второй, итд, когда 3я часть вышла с конвеера, пятая часть уже на 2й ступени, а на 1ю ступень кидаем первую часть следующей команды, итд, насчёт специализации точно не знаю, но это не важно - цель в увеличении пропускной способности

а вот какую команду кидать следующей решает предсказатель переходов, который в потоке команд пытается уловить независимые части, (пример с отношением был приведён выше), чтобы не делать лишних операций (ведь код запрограммирован последовательным)

иногда этот предсказатель может ошибаться, тогда результат сбрасывается

цель суперскалярности в распараллеливании одного потока команд.

можно ещё привести в пример архитектуру явного параллелизма(epic) привести (чипы itanium и новые русские elbrus2000), тут тоже есть конвеер, только нет планировщика, а распараллеливанием занимается компилятор, что позволяет тратить все эти дорогостоящие сотни миллионов транзисторов на дополнительные ступени конвееров, дополнительные конвееры, и дополнительную кэш-память, вдобавок при совершенствовании компилятора, достачно пересобрать программу и увеличить производительность, не меняя процессора, но суть таже самая: одновременное выполнение нескольких операций _одного_ потока команд в одном процессоре (в отличии от многозадачности, когда множество разных потоков команд разделяют один процессор (или несколько) по очереди)

>При этом, при суперскалярности специализация станков постоянна. Я правильно уловил?

>При конвеерности специализация станков строго не фиксированна

вовсе нет, суперскалярность это и есть конвеерность, подразумевает наличие конвеера с предсказателем переходов, а epic это конвеерность без планировщика, подразумевается, что команды уже заранее распараллелены компилятором

суперконвеерная архитектура - это, когда несколько одинаковых конвееров (для увеличения общей производительности).

современные процессоры могут в идеале до 20 (или около того) команд одновременно выполнять (взависимости от длины конвеера, количества конвееров и характеристик поступающего потока команд) //явное сходство с вниманием человека, который может одновремено около 7 параметров отслеживать//

специализация есть на уровне блоков (как на заводе цеха), напр блок вычисления целых чисел, блок для чисел с плавающей точкой, блок mmx, блок sse, итд

к чему я это? а! вот про эту цитату:

>можно получить свободу чувствовать и приближение развилки событийных ветвей, и >способность выбирать не первый попавшийся вариант событий!

похоже на предсказатель переходов!

nexus (#43, 2005-06-05, 20:51:33 )

rezuq,

Давай несколько вернёмся к началу нашего разговора и попытаемся ещё раз более детально остановиться на понятиях, стараясь всё-таки отыскать точки соприкосновения с повседневной реальностью. Дабы мы оба, как впрочем и все остальные, имели общее представление о конвейерности и суперскалярности, я поискал в сети материал и несколько оптимизировал его. Вот что мне удалось получить в результате кройки и шитья. :)

-----------------------------------------------------------------------------------------------------------------------------------------------------------

“Конвейерность и суперскалярность“.

Для повышения скорости работы процессора каждый этап выполняется специализированным блоком процессора. Чтобы уменьшить число простоев, следующую команду загружают в процессор и начинают выполнять не дожидаясь окончания выполнения предыдущих - это и есть конвейеризация.

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ать


Lokky читать все книги автора по порядку

Lokky - все книги автора в одном месте читать по порядку полные версии на сайте онлайн библиотеки LibKing.




Хакеры сновидений: Архив 1-6 отзывы


Отзывы читателей о книге Хакеры сновидений: Архив 1-6, автор: Lokky. Читайте комментарии и мнения людей о произведении.


Понравилась книга? Поделитесь впечатлениями - оставьте Ваш отзыв или расскажите друзьям

Напишите свой комментарий
x